PDA

Bekijk de volledige versie : (Gentoo && crossdev) || LFS



reagentoo
28-07-2009, 17:47
Ищутся спецы, которые смогли разрулить с нуля свою прошивку.

Мои долговременные поиски остановились на том какие патчи брать для ядра (linux-mips || openwrt), патчи для uclibc, binutils, headers, etc.

Непонятно дело обстоит с linux-mips. Копаясь в туевой хуче патчей можно заметит, что не хватает поддержки nvram и flash (так ли это?), которые есть в openwrt-шном ядре.

Внятной темы или блогов по этому вопросу так и не нашел. :(

Nebulosa
29-07-2009, 07:06
Вы хотите собрать среду для кросс-компиляции или что?..

http://wl500g.info/showthread.php?t=9381 вот по кросс-компиляции, toolchain собирается полностью из исходников.

reagentoo
29-07-2009, 15:39
Вы хотите собрать среду для кросс-компиляции или что?..

http://wl500g.info/showthread.php?t=9381 вот по кросс-компиляции, toolchain собирается полностью из исходников.

Я собрал тулчейн стандартными средствами в gentoo (crossdev mipsel-gentoo-linux-uclib). Теперь не знаю какие брать патчи для ядра и вообще что ещё нужно проделать. Полученный stage4 хотел залить на винт и грузить роутер с винта.